Great info on this site and thread. I've spent many hours combing through all this info. Perhaps, there can be a sticky somewhere that sums up all the terms that people and dealers use, the portions of an "out the door price" that can and cannot be negotiated, BS dealer added fees, and things that are unique to specific states?
For example:

"ADM" means applied dealer markup or "MF" means money factor

Destination & Handling is a non-negotiable fee added by BMW not the dealer, but a "market" adjustment is the dealer marking up the price and can be negotiated.

In California, taxes are applied monthly to a lease.
